The cannabinoid market is fairly new, coming into being as a side-effect of the 2018 US Farm Invoice, which particularly legalized the cultivation and manufacturing of commercial hemp, and related merchandise. In an effort to do that, and separate stated hemp from the remainder of the world of marijuana, a brand new definition was instituted for hemp, which got here with two major stipulations, although one will not be as clearly outright acknowledged.

The primary is that each one hemp vegetation, and related hemp merchandise, should not surpass .3% THC. And the second is that the one factor legalized, are merchandise immediately comprised of the hemp plant, since nothing synthetically-derived matches the definition of hemp. This was backed up by the DEA with reference to a query requested about artificial delta-8 THC. In its reply, the DEA referenced the definition of hemp, with that definition being:

hemp

“The plant Hashish sativa L. and any a part of that plant, together with the seeds thereof and all derivatives, extracts, cannabinoids, isomers, acids, salts, and salts of isomers, whether or not rising or not, with a delta-9 tetrahydrocannabinol [(D9-THC)] focus of no more than 0.3 % on a dry weight foundation.”

The place do synthetics are available?

At no level does it say that synthetically-derived compounds are okay, and at no level does it say {that a} product can embrace hemp-derived compounds, however not be made fully from them. Thus, something synthetically-derived, additionally doesn’t match the definition, and stays beneath Schedule I. Why? As a result of synthetics of any Schedule I substance – or its analogues – (together with THC), are additionally Schedule I, and due to this fact unlawful, in keeping with the Federal Analogue Act.

Why is all this discuss of synthetics necessary? As a result of the cannabinoids bought are at all times synthetically made, even when its acknowledged that they’re ‘hemp-derived’. This doesn’t imply that compounds like delta-8 and HHC aren’t naturally occurring, nonetheless, they happen in such small quantities, that fairly than extract them immediately from hemp, they’re synthetically-derived from compounds like CBD. CBD and THC are presently the one two cannabinoids that exist in giant sufficient portions to immediately use from extraction.

READ  Skunk Weed within the UK vs the US: What's it and The place did it Come From?

In terms of compounds like delta-10 and THC-O-A, the ‘hemp-derived’ half is much more ambiguous, as these compounds are solely synthetically made, and never present in nature in any respect. I ought to be clear right here, ‘hemp-derived’ is being bought as a time period meaning ‘immediately from hemp’, as this makes merchandise match beneath the definition of hemp. However what it really means is ‘not directly from hemp’, or ‘hemp components used with artificial processing’, and this now not matches the definition.

In early 2022, The South Dakota Home of Representatives initiated HB 1292 which is a invoice that regulates cannabinoids delta-8 THC, HHC, and THC-O-A. The invoice particularly seeks to set an age restrict on the market and buy of those cannabinoids, limiting anybody beneath the age of 21 from partaking. The invoice doesn’t embrace anything moreover this concept of regulating their sale by age.

The invoice, introduced forth by republican consultant Rep. Taylor Rehfeldt, first sought solely to manage delta-8, however was then expanded to incorporate HHC and THC-O-A as properly. An earlier invoice within the session merely sought to outlaw these substances, however Rehfeldt launched 1292 as an effort to responsibly regulate the substances as an alternative.

Will it move?

It did! After passing each the South Dakota Home and Senate, the invoice was signed into legislation by Gov. Kristi Noem on March 10th. Does this make all delta-8, HHC, and THC-O-A merchandise authorized to adults 21 and above? It’s onerous to say, particularly contemplating that the most important concern within the subject, is the query of regulating the precise merchandise to verify they’re what they’re speculated to be, and to suit into legal guidelines concerning synthetics.

Invoice writer Rehfeldt admits that there’s extra to be completed by way of regulating the business. With reference to chemical components, and to take care of these doable risks, she states: “it is going to be necessary to handle these points with all stakeholders together with public well being, the hemp/marijuana business, and the enterprise neighborhood.” She stipulates that merely beginning the method by setting an age restrict, is a good starting measure.

At present, the invoice may be very transient, solely accounting for the age an individual should be as a way to purchase these merchandise. There may be completely nothing within the invoice that additional regulates these merchandise, or what’s in them. This promotes a number of new questions. Like, are these compounds regulated the identical method as common cannabis? And, are artificial variations allowed? And, in that case, are there particular processing strategies that should be used? First off, South Dakota legalized cannabis in 2020 by way of a poll measure (54%), which ought to have included the state amongst 19 legalized states. Actually, South Dakota pulled double responsibility on the November 3rd elections, legalizing each medical and leisure cannabis with Measure 26, and Modification A, respectively. In what I can solely name a horribly corrupt tactic, South Dakota’s governor Kristi Noem conspired with native legislation enforcement to carry a case ahead to invalidate Modification A. They did this on the grounds that South Dakota solely helps single poll measures. The Supreme Courtroom of the state backed Noem, and the legalization was taken away. In response to the USDA Nationwide Hemp Report for 2021, a complete of 54,200 acres  of hemp had been planted within the US, however solely 33,500 acres had been harvested. That is cut up into 4 classes: floral hemp (16,000 acres), fiber hemp (12,700 acres), grain hemp (8,255 acres), and seed hemp (3,515 acres). Hemp grown beneath safety is technically one other class as properly (358 acres). South Dakota got here in 8th place with 1,850 acres planted, however had the best harvest price of any state with 1,700 of these acres harvested.

Of these 1,700 acres harvested, over 1,500 had been twin goal vegetation that can be utilized for each grain and fiber, that are harvested individually. South Dakota Industrial Hemp Affiliation government director Katie Sieverding used the report to establish that the worth of South Dakota’s crop was $1,789,000 for grain hemp and $480,000 for fiber hemp in 2021.
